What they do
A Kitchen Staff assists with food preparation as directed by cooks, food supervisors or chefs. Cleans kitchen work areas and dishes. Prepares ingredients for dishes to be cooked, prepares beverages, and stocks salad bars or buffet tables.

Full Job Description Job Summary:
We are seeking a reliable and customer-focused Kitchen support Associate to join our team. As a kitchen support member you will be responsible for ensuring cleaning tasks are complete, dishes are done while helping with prep and expo duties. This is the perfect position for someone wanting to learn more about line cooking. This is a part time or full time position (24-40 hours a week). Pay starts at $15/hrMUST BE OVER 18
- Weekends required.
SHIFTS ARE 10
30 a.m to 6:30 p.m- For part time shifts would be 1 PM to 6:30 PM.
Responsibilities:
- Assist with Kitchen prep (Must be comfortable handling a knife)
- Follow proper food handling and safety procedures to maintain cleanliness and prevent cross-contamination
- Give support to other employees during the lunch rush
- Maintain a clean and organized work area, including sanitizing surfaces, equipment, and utensils
- Washing dishes
- Collaborate with team members to ensure smooth operation of the deli/kitchen department and expediting food orders.
